ya kno what... i just thought of something... mayyyyybe, posssssssssibly if you set the vm heapsize for your device back up to 96 or maybe even 64 than the reboots may stop for you guys... the speed kernel is legit pure stock kernel (zimage) and only edits to ramdisk are minfree values.. so honestly if the device dont like speed than it dont like stock LOL.. have you ever tried playing with the vm heapsize?? it's a build.prop adjustment.. #2 it's currently set at 48

i believe someone mentioned adjusting it and it seemed to fix a lot of there problems... i personally like 48 it good enough for me cuz im not a heavy user.. 32 is supposed to have the BEST results but those 'results' are over 4 years old and not device specific.. so who knows now-a-days...

Missing dependencies?
Check the logcat for what is making it crash. It is likely looking for a file and cannot find it, since you mentioned it works if it's flashed over something that was already there.
